shopping budget: january 2014

Ann Taylor LOFT January 2014

Earlier this year, I resolved to take control of my spending habits and set a monthly shopping budget of $350.  So far, the challenge has helped me evaluate the items I add to my wardrobe and avoid any tempting distractions.  At the end of each month, I’ll share my purchases with you and review my remaining budget for the year.

January started off slow.  I brought home a hefty holiday shopping haul and felt sartorially satisfied for most of the month.  Then came along a special reason to splurge (more on that later), plus two huge sales from Ann Taylor and LOFT.  Sales on sales galore!  I scored some majorly discounted finds and won a $30 gift card from a shopping event hosted by Sam of La Petite Pear.  In the end, I saved over $500 in discounts and came out $25.75 under budget, so I’d say that’s a win!
